People within NFL teams always scoff at the thought of tanking for the first pick. There are a million reasons why people that are actually involved with the team shouldn't tank, but it sure sounds like that is exactly what the Tampa Bay Buccaneers did today.
Don't believe me? Let's examine the evidence:
-Rookie (ROOKIE!) WR Mike Evans didn't play a single snap in the second half according to the Tampa Bay Times. I understand that a 2-13 team wants to get a look at some young guys, but Evans is a rookie. He is a guy that is going to be a cornerstone of the rebuilding project. Why wouldn't you have him out there in the second half if you were trying to win the game?
Here is what Evans had to say about it after the game (from the same Tampa Bay Times article):
"The whole second half I didn’t play,’’ said Evans, who caught his 12th touchdown of the season, a club record. "They just pulled me because I was gassed. It was (the coach’s) decision.’’
Hmm...
Lavonte David, another one of the Bucs best players, didn't play at all in the second half. Here is what he had to say about it:
"I guess I understand why,’’ David said. "We wanted to get everybody else some playing time or whatever. They told me I wasn't playing the second half, so I just took it for what it was."
But those are just players, right? They don't always have the best explanations for things. Here is how Lovie Smith, head coach of the Bucs, explained it:
"Yeah, we didn’t have some of our best players right at the end but the guys we had in there we felt like we could move the ball and be able to win with,’’ Bucs coach Lovie Smtih said unapologetically.
Let me translate that for you, "We wanted to lose and get the first pick, so we took our best players out of the game to make sure that happened."
